Buying Guide: Choosing a 5-Person Sauna
Step 1 — Heat System
- Far-IR: Gentle, deep warmth for daily recovery.
- Full-Spectrum: Near/Mid/Far IR for broader heat feel and flexibility.
- Traditional: Rock heater (löyly) with steam pours; indoor/outdoor variants.
Step 2 — Comfort & Materials
- Seating: Bench width/depth, backrests, foot heaters, and headroom for tall users.
- Cabinet: Cedar, hemlock, spruce, or thermo-treated woods; tempered glass.
- Controls: Interior/exterior panels, presets, zone control, lighting/audio.
Step 3 — Fit, Power & Location
- Footprint: Measure width × depth × height; plan door swing and path.
- Electrical: Verify voltage/amperage and plug type; use a dedicated circuit.
- Indoor vs. Outdoor: Use outdoor-rated builds for backyard installs; prepare a proper base.
Tip: For mixed preferences, choose models with adjustable zones so each user can fine-tune intensity.

Space & Placement
| Consideration | Recommendation |
|---|---|
| Flooring | Level, dry, non-carpet surface. Protect nearby finishes from heat and humidity. |
| Clearances | Follow manufacturer side/top clearances; leave service and ventilation access. |
| Electrical | Verify voltage/amperage and plug type; use a dedicated circuit as specified. |
| Location | Indoor wellness room or outdoor-rated model for backyard use. Prepare a proper base. |
| Door Swing | Confirm hinge orientation and ensure unobstructed egress. |
Delivery Path Checklist
- Measure doorways, halls, and stair turns against carton dimensions.
- Plan a multi-person lift; lay protective mats for unpacking.
- Sort panels and hardware before assembly; have a drill/bit set ready.
Care, Warranty & Shipping
After each session, crack the door to dry, wipe benches and panels with a soft cloth, and clean glass periodically. Avoid harsh chemicals. Review each product page for warranty coverage and shipping lead times.
